Wolves have reportedly joined Premier League rivals QPR and Championship Ipswich in the race to sign Hull's Jimmy Bullard. The 32-year-old midfielder is now a free agent after Hull started the process of terminating his contract at the KC Stadium, which still has two years left to run.
Bullard's agent Simon Dent told Skysports.com: "We are waiting for Jimmy's registration to be released by Hull City, until this is done Jimmy can't sign with any other clubs.
"I don't think it's any secret that a number of clubs are keeping tabs on the situation."
